Huni Kuin Statement Bracelet L4 - Large Ceremonial Bracelet with Deep Meaning

This wide beaded bracelet comes from the Brazilian Amazon, where women of the Huni Kuin tribe string them by hand. This piece has a spectacular design: light blue and deep blue cross in an X-shape at the center, surrounded by black. From there, the colors radiate outward: burgundy, red, orange, yellow, green - like a rainbow spreading from the heart.

The name Huni Kuin means "true people" or "people with traditions." The symmetry in this design is striking - left and right mirror each other perfectly. Within their culture, this represents harmony and protection from all directions. You slip this bracelet over your wrist with water and soap and wear it continuously until it releases on its own. The women spend three to five days on a single piece.

The traditional way of wearing

★ From center outward

The colors in this design radiate from the blue center outward. Within Huni Kuin culture, this symbolizes how protection comes from within and extends to all aspects of your life.

★ Wear until the end

You wear this bracelet continuously until it releases by itself. That moment marks the end of a cycle - time for something new.

Putting it on

Wet your hand with water and soap. Then gently rotate the bracelet over your hand to your wrist. It goes with you in the shower, at work, during exercise. The glass beads can handle water and daily wear. Eventually the thread wears and the bracelet releases - that's its natural end.
